The first year boys soccer team travelled to Scoil Mhuire, Clane on Tuesday 16th January. There was great banter between the students on the journey to Clane. Ben McDonald was appointed Captain for the day in recognition of all his great work during training. By the time our warm up finished we were already splashed with mud. The game got off to a promising start when Ross Watson scored the first goal in under a minute for NCC. The weather disimproved throughout the game. Temperatures dropped below zero and it started to snow making visibility very poor. The pitch became increasingly boggy as the match progressed and when our goalies (Darryl and Callum) made a dive they were treated to a nice puddle of water. Although conditions were poor everyone enjoyed the game and are looking forward to their next match.
